WebbSecondary colours Secondary colours are made by mixing equal amounts of primary colours together: Blue and red mixed together make purple Yellow and red mixed … Webb15 maj 2012 · The three primary colours are: red yellow blue Many colours can be created using these primary colours. Mixing equal amounts of the primary colours result in the secondary colours: orange - red+yellow green - blue+yellow violet - red+blue

WebbColours which cannot be produced by mixing other colours are called primary colours. It is not found possible to produce either red, blue or green colours by mixing two other colours. For this reason red, green and blue are called primary colours. Fig. 31.3 Mixing of the three primary colours. A secondary colour can be produced by mixing other ... Webb7 feb. 2024 · The common answer is that one primary and one secondary hue will produce a tertiary color. This means that red-orange, yellow-orange, blue-green, yellow-green, red-violet, and blue-violet are tertiaries. … Webb8 sep. 2024 · This Primary Colour Mixing Chart is perfect for your lessons on secondary and tertiary colours.
